Html 相对路径在heroku for RoR上工作,但在本地开发环境上不工作

Html 相对路径在heroku for RoR上工作,但在本地开发环境上不工作,html,ruby-on-rails-3,heroku,Html,Ruby On Rails 3,Heroku,我在一个公共目录下有一个名为foo的文件夹,domain/foo将我带到foo/index.html 我有public/foo/assets/css/custom.css,可以通过以下相对链接访问 href="./assets/css/custom.css" rel="stylesheet" 当应用程序加载到heroku上时,它会正常加载,并且视图源代码会将指向CSS文件的链接显示为http://example.com/foo/assets/css/custom.css 在本地开发环境中,当运

我在一个公共目录下有一个名为foo的文件夹,
domain/foo
将我带到
foo/index.html

我有
public/foo/assets/css/custom.css
,可以通过以下相对链接访问

href="./assets/css/custom.css" rel="stylesheet"
当应用程序加载到heroku上时,它会正常加载,并且视图源代码会将指向CSS文件的链接显示为
http://example.com/foo/assets/css/custom.css

在本地开发环境中,当运行
rails服务器
时(rails 3.2.8),CSS不会被加载,“查看源代码”将指向CSS文件的链接显示为
http://example.com/assets/css/custom.css
,即不包括
foo/